Rinnegatamante offers version 1.0 of '3DS Briscola', portage of the card game traditional Italian La Brscola for the nintendo 3DS.

Hi, does someone knows Broccoli?
Broccoli is a popular italian card game and i made years ago a Briscola card game for PSP (PSPBriscola).

Pspbriscola was coded in LUA (LPHM7) so i managed to port it to my LUA interpreter (lp-eds) because lp-3ds syntax is very similar to LPHM7 syntax.

This port has been realized very fast so many things can be bugged, also, codes are very $#@!ty because PSPBriscola is one of my first homebrew ever made (so there are routines that can be improved and also code isn't idented).

Some functionality of this hb:
-Customizable Cards Set (Neapolitan, Sardinian, Roman, French Poker, Bergamo's Cards, Sicilian)
-Customizable Table Background
-Customizable Music Background
-Dual Language: English and Italian
-Tutorial to learn how to play (sorry for the bad english in this tutorial)
-Singleplayer mode (only one difficult which is the corrispondent of Hard Mode in PSPBriscola v. 1.4) and Local Multiplayer mode (only one console)
-Screenshot during game by pressing L button
